        UA and Fanatics are replacing Nike and Majestic in 2020 uniform deal.

        The on-field deal between MLB, Under Armour and Fanatics is scheduled to begin in 2020 and run for 10 years, but sources say it could start before that should Majestic decide to bow out early.

                      The BBWAA passed a measure today mandating that all Hall of Fame ballots be public starting in 2018. It remains voluntary for this election
                      — BBWAA (@officialBBWAA) December 6, 2016
